
UK - Apax-backed Incisive acquires ALM for £315m
Apax Partners-owned Incisive Media has acquired ALM, a publisher of 33 national and regional magazines and newspapers focused on the legal and real estate communities, for ТЃ315m from US Equity Partners. US-based ALM's titles include The American Lawyer, The New York Law Journal, Corporate Counsel and The National Law Journal. The company is also a producer of conferences and events for the legal profession. The Royal Bank of Scotland provided a debt package to support the transaction. ALM generated approximately $200m in revenues in 2006. Apax delisted unquote" publisher Incisive in a ТЃ245m deal in 2006.
